Fit Intelligence, Sizing Support, and Personal Style Matching
One of the most important differences between styling services is how they handle fit intelligence. Jeans are especially tricky because rise, inseam, stretch level, and leg shape can vary widely across brands. A strong styling experience will translate your preferences into concrete guidance, such as Designer jeans subscription USA what wash tones flatter your complexion, which cuts balance proportions, and how to style for comfort. Compare how stylists use measurement data, and whether the platform supports iterative adjustments when a recommended size or silhouette doesn’t feel right.

Budget Fit, Subscription Structure, and Decision-Making Tools
Comparisons should include how costs are structured and how you control what you keep. Some styling platforms operate on per-box recommendations, while others use a subscription model that encourages ongoing wardrobe refinement. Review whether you can pause or adjust plans, how returns or exchanges work, and how pricing is presented so there are no surprises. A well-designed service should reduce decision fatigue by offering clear options, not endless browsing, so you can choose with confidence.
